One of the standout features of rollover car wash systems is their versatility. They can accommodate a wide range of vehicle types, including cars, SUVs, trucks, and vans. This adaptability makes them particularly appealing to businesses that want to attract a diverse clientele. Furthermore, many modern systems are equipped with advanced technology such as touchless washing options and high-pressure rinsing, which help to ensure a thorough clean without causing damage to the vehicle’s finish.

One of the most significant benefits of industrial car wash machines is their efficiency. For businesses, this means the ability to wash dozens, if not hundreds, of cars in a day. Unlike manual washing, which can be time-consuming and labor-intensive, these machines significantly reduce the time taken to clean a vehicle. A standard car wash that might take 30 minutes or more can potentially be completed in under 10 minutes with the use of an industrial machine, enabling wash stations to cater to more customers and increase profitability.

Wet parts in a pump, including the impeller, casing, and liners, are continuously exposed to the fluid being pumped, making them prone to wear. Monitoring the condition of these wet parts is crucial for maintaining pump performance. Regular checks and the use of wear indicators can help you determine when a pump wet end replacement is necessary. By establishing a monitoring routine and setting clear wear thresholds, you can replace these components before they fail, thus avoiding unscheduled downtime and extending the overall lifespan of the pump.
The design of the volute is crucial for the efficiency of the pump. A well-designed volute minimizes flow separation and turbulence, ensuring a smooth transition of the fluid from the impeller to the discharge pipe. The volute shape is typically spiral, which facilitates a uniform flow distribution. If the volute is improperly designed, it can lead to inefficiencies such as cavitation, vibrations, and noise, significantly affecting the pump's overall performance.
